Ntake Bakery & Company Limited – A Legacy of Quality and Innovation
Ntake Bakery & Company Limited has a rich history dating back to 1979 when it produced its first baked product. The name Ntake comes from a Luganda proverb which states that wisdom is like a white ant: the one which matures flies away. This proverb is a reflection of the company’s commitment to continuous growth and improvement.
Over the years, Ntake Bakery & Company Limited has expanded its operations to include a wheat mill and a paper recycling plant, making it a multi-sector business. However, it is their bakery that has won the hearts of many Ugandans with their household names like Kaswa baking flour, AAA tissue, and their signature bread simply known as Ntake.
